Transaction 7ec61505659372b9dd37f3309793126a2a8a7c7caff56ed14c6bfd66d68505e5
1 Input
1 Output
-
7ec61505659372b9dd37f3309793126a2a8a7c7caff56ed14c6bfd66d68505e5:0
- value
- 199746
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9abed52f14d6007e5b9231be64405267b1c7ca1e OP_EQUAL
- address
- 3FoEbNrHMfmJTWcVryvvGzqio7FfyZQiBk